Given below are two statements: one is labelled as “Assertion A” and the other is labelled as “Reason R”

Assertion A : In the complex Ni(CO)4 and Fe(CO)5, the metals have zero oxidation state.

Reason R : Low oxidation states are found when a complex has ligands capable of π-donor character in addition to the σ-bonding.

In the light of the above statements, choose the most appropriate answer from the options given below

  1. A is correct but R is not correct
  2. A is not correct but R is correct
  3. Both A and R are correct but R is NOT the correct explanation of A
  4. Both A and R are correct and R is the correct explanation of A

Solution

The ligand carbon monoxide has no charge, hence metals have zero oxidation state in both Ni(CO)4 and Fe(CO)5. Low oxidation states are found when a complex has ligands capable of π-acceptor character in addition to the σ-bonding.

In the complexes, NiCO4 & FeCO5, the ligand CO is π-acceptor character in addition to the σ-bonding.
